Output 53c74d2e9b5cc128189e66696ced2e3637afa861ea2d514b1174f9cf61aa2e40:0

value
158565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8936ad94453388db059632895a68c63424fcd885 OP_EQUAL
address
3ECXzvQWb3iFVSxGHzLJNgoANqa6k6SWBc
transaction
53c74d2e9b5cc128189e66696ced2e3637afa861ea2d514b1174f9cf61aa2e40
confirmations
225824
spent
true